It has become clear over the years that WWE does not exactly play well with other wrestling promotions. The company has only recently begun to form relationships with promotions such as EVOLVE, ICW, and PROGRESS Wrestling. Interestingly, fans may have noticed that The New Day took on NJPW’s The Elite in a game of Street Fighter V yesterday. Although the two stables merely played against each other in a video game, it is the closest that there has been to any sort of interpromotional relationship between WWE and NJPW recently. WWE even promoted the game on social media all week long before it was streamed live on the UpUpDownDown YouTube channel this past Thursday.
WWE’s attitude towards working with other promotions has changed quite a bit over the years, and according to Triple H, the company is open to working with even more promotions, including New Japan Pro Wrestling. During an interview with The Sun in the UK, the former WWE Champion claimed that he would “absolutely” be open to working with NJPW in the future. Triple H stated that the event would simply just need to take place under the right circumstances. Although it sounds like a WWE/NJPW cross-promotional event is still not happening for a while, Triple H has noted that the business is always changing and that he loves to take on new opportunities whenever they present themselves.
Rich Swann and Su Yung will soon be working together in Impact Wrestling, but a few details concerning the couple’s past few months have alarmed some fans. Rich Swann was arrested earlier this year for a domestic incident involving Yung, which is believed to have ultimately led to his departure from WWE a few months ago. The charges were eventually dropped as the two have been able to reconcile and put aside their differences. After it was announced that Swann had been booked for an independent show called “All Violence is Legal,” the backlash from fans forced the promotion to change the name of their show. Yung has since posted a message on Twitter defending her husband.
